Bridge Near Wayne-Duplin County Line To Be Replaced

A 69-year-old bridge that has become obsolete and requires increasing maintenance on the Wayne-Duplin County line will be replaced.

Bennetts Bridge Road where it spans the Northeast Cape Fear River will not close to traffic when work begins next month; a temporary bridge will be erected alongside the one to be demolished. Drivers should slow down and travel through the work zone cautiously.

Because of federally imposed restrictions on construction in the river due to aquatic life, the project will take longer than normal to complete. The bridge is scheduled to open by the fall of 2022.

The low bidder was S.T. Wooten Corp. of Wilson, which received the $2.6 million contract from the N.C. Department of Transportation last month.
